柯林斯词典
- ADJ-GRADED (以…)装点的,装饰的,点缀的
If something isornamented withattractive objects or patterns, it is decorated with them.- It had a high ceiling, ornamented with plaster fruits and flowers.
天花板很高,上面装饰着石膏水果和花朵。
